What is SCHD?

Schwab U.S. Dividend Equity ETF (SCHD) is an exchange-traded fund that intends to track the efficiency of the Dow Jones U.S. Dividend 100 Index. It makes up 100 high dividend yield stocks in the United States, and it focuses on companies that not only pay dividends but also have a strong record of consistently increasing those dividends. The fund is renowned for its robust yields and relatively lower expenses.

Comprehending the SCHD Dividend Income Calculator

A SCHD Dividend Income Calculator is a tool developed to assist investors estimate their prospective dividend income based upon different elements, primarily the quantity they invest and the expected dividend yield.

How Does It Work?

The calculator's performance revolves around a couple of simple variables:

  1. Initial Investment Amount: The total dollar amount you plan to buy SCHD.
  2. Approximated Dividend Yield: The average annual yield of SCHD, which can vary (typically around 3.5%).
  3. Financial investment Period: The time frame over which you mean to hold your financial investment (determined in years).

To calculate the annual dividend income, the basic formula is:

[\ text Annual Dividend Income = \ text Financial investment Amount \ times \ text Approximated Dividend Yield]

Additional Considerations

  1. Reinvestment of Dividends: Many investors select to reinvest their dividends to acquire more shares. This can significantly improve total returns through compounding, particularly over long investment horizons.
  2. Dividend Growth Rate: Many business in SCHD increase their dividends gradually. It's essential to consider both the yield and growth rate when determining future income.
  3. Tax Implications: It's crucial to consider the tax ramifications of any dividend income, as taxes on dividends can impact net income.

FAQs About SCHD and Dividend Income

1. Is SCHD a good investment for dividend income?

Yes, SCHD has a strong historic performance history of delivering consistent dividend payments and capital appreciation, making it an attractive option for income-focused financiers.

2. How typically does SCHD pay dividends?

SCHD pays dividends quarterly, enabling financiers to receive routine income throughout the year.

3. Can I reinvest my dividends automatically?

Yes! Lots of brokerage platforms provide automatic dividend reinvestment plans (DRIPs) that enable you to reinvest dividends into additional shares of SCHD.

4. What is the typical dividend growth rate for SCHD?

As of the current data, SCHD has shown constant growth in its dividend payments, historically averaging around 11% annually considering that its beginning.

5. Are the dividends from SCHD taxed at a higher rate than regular income?

Certified dividends, such as those from SCHD, are typically taxed at a lower capital gains rate, though this depends on your tax bracket.
